A list of films produced by the Israeli film industry in 2001.

Premiere Title Director Cast Genre Notes Ref
Date unknown Caravan 841 Zion Rubin Drama, coming-of-age Best Script at the Jerusalem International Film Festival, 2001 and Honorable Mention at The San Francisco International Film Festival, 2001 [1]
22 February Mars Turkey (Hebrew: מרס תורכי) Oded Davidoff Alon Aboutboul, Yael Hadar, Gal Zaid, Dalit Kahan Comedy, Crime, Drama, Thriller [2]
8 March Lemon Popsicle 9: The Party Goes On (Hebrew: אסקימו לימון 9: החגיגה נמשכת) Tzvi Shissel Nicky Goldstein, Ido Lev, Elad Stefansky Comedy, Romance [3]
10 May Desperado Square (Hebrew: כיכר החלומות) Benny Toraty Joseph Shiloach, Yona Elian, Mohammed Bakri and Uri Gavriel Drama [4]
17 May Late Marriage (Hebrew: חתונה מאוחרת) Dover Kosashvili Lior Ashkenazi, Ronit Elkabetz, Moni Moshonov and Lili Kosashvili Comedy, Drama, Romance [5]
14 July Made in Israel Ari Folman Menashe Noy, Jenya Dodina Drama [6]
18 July Ingil (Hebrew: אנג'ל) Arnon Zadok Idan Bardach, Omer Barnea, Jonathan Cherchi and Oshri Cohen Drama [7]
16 August Yellow Asphalt (Hebrew: אספלט צהוב) Danny Verete Sami Samir, Tatjana Blacher Drama [8]
29 August Eden (Hebrew: עדן) Amos Gitai Samantha Morton, Thomas Jane Drama, Romance, War
  • Israeli-French-Italian co-production
[9]
1 September Girafot (Hebrew: ג'ירפות lit. "Giraffes") Tzahi Grad Meital Dohan, Liat Glick, Tinkerbell Action, Drama [10]
28 October A Five Minutes Walk (Hebrew: חמש דקות בהליכה) Itai Lev Alon Aboutboul, Sharon Alexander, Dvir Benedek Crime, Drama [11]
